WebAltitude and derating When equipment is expected to work at high altitudes de-rating factors should be applied when choosing rating of the components. At high altitudes, where there is a reduced atmospheric pressure, the cooling of electrical equipment is degraded due to reduced ability of the air to remove the heat from the cooling surfaces …

WebDec 20, 1999 · The effect of altitude on electronic cooling is evaluated experimentally. Material properties of air vary as a function of altitude due to changes in atmospheric pressure and temperature. These changes have a negative impact on the heat transfer effectiveness and result in higher component temperature when compared to sea level …
